Understanding Nang Tanks
What Are Nang Tanks?
Nang tanks, usually little metal containers, include laughing gas (N ₂ O), a colorless https://anotepad.com/notes/jm6y2gjj gas with a somewhat sweet smell and taste, often used in cooking applications such as whipped cream dispensers or "whippets." While this substance is legal when utilized appropriately in cooking, its leisure usage is significantly prevalent, especially among younger demographics seeking a fast high.

The Environmental Effect of Nang Tanks
Emission Issues Related to Nitrous Oxide
Nitrous oxide is categorized as a greenhouse gas, over 300 times more powerful than carbon dioxide when considering its capability to trap heat in the atmosphere over a century-long period.

- According to the Epa (EPA), nitrous oxide emissions contribute considerably to international warming. The increase in usage without appropriate policies worsens these emission issues considerably.

Health and Security Concerns
Risks Associated with Nitrous Oxide
While numerous see nitrous oxide as harmless enjoyable, it brings several health risks:
- Short-term effects include lightheadedness, euphoria, and possible loss of coordination. Long-term use might result in vitamin B12 shortage or neurological damage due to oxygen deprivation.
